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/87.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何创建向上滑动的消息_Javascript_Jquery_Slide_Messages_Slideup - Fatal编程技术网

Javascript 如何创建向上滑动的消息

Javascript 如何创建向上滑动的消息,javascript,jquery,slide,messages,slideup,Javascript,Jquery,Slide,Messages,Slideup,如何创建向上滑动的消息,如下图所示 创建新邮件时,旧邮件将向上滑动。我试着使用slideup,但它对我不起作用 而那些属于那里的信息,用按钮关闭后在角落里 我只是想知道如何使它们滑动,关闭消息 <div id="Message"></div> <button id="button">add message</button> <script type="text/javascript" > $("#butt

如何创建向上滑动的消息,如下图所示

创建新邮件时,旧邮件将向上滑动。我试着使用slideup,但它对我不起作用

而那些属于那里的信息,用按钮关闭后在角落里 我只是想知道如何使它们滑动,关闭消息

<div id="Message"></div>
   <button id="button">add message</button>

    <script type="text/javascript" >
        $("#button").click(function(){
          $("#Message").append('<div>messages</div>').slideUp('slow');
        });
    </script>

添加消息
$(“#按钮”)。单击(函数(){
$(“#Message”).append('messages').slideUp('slow');
});
试试这个:

$( "#button" ).click( function () {

    $( "#Message" ).animate({ scrollTop: $( this ).height () }, 1000 );

});

但这样做只会在发送消息时向上推送消息,若消息框中有其他通知,如用户是活动通知,该怎么办?您需要有一些东西来检查消息div中是否有任何更改,然后将其向上推。

一般来说,当您试图开发一些在现实世界中已经存在的功能时,最好先检查是否已经存在一个jQuery插件或库来满足您的要求


试一试。

我已经尝试过使用该代码,但是,我不工作,或者我没有设法使其工作。谢谢你的回答。我认为,我必须考虑你的建议来核实是否有消息来移动它,我只是不知道如何实现它,在我看来,我必须学习一点,找到一个解决办法感谢它,我简单的科迪森演示滚动,从来没有这么容易:D[]谢谢你,我想,通过这个链接,你可以给我一个如何实现它的想法,我感谢你的帮助,如果我有好的代码,我会发布它,让更多的人看到,可以从中受益。感谢事实,如果有插件可以做到这一点,但现在我想知道如何做那种动画。有些人不知道如何实现这些插件,并仔细考虑,这很容易,所以他们可以在这里看到代码,看看它们是如何工作的,并帮助其他人学习事物是如何工作的。谢谢你的回答。